About EkaCare and the mission
EkaCare is India's connected healthcare platform: an EMR that doctors run their practices on, a personal health record used by millions of Indians, and one of the deepest integrations with India's ABDM digital-health rails. Our Parrotlet family of medical models already serves Indian doctors in production, and we open-source our work where it counts.
Now, under the IndiaAI Mission, EkaCare has been selected to build India's open healthcare foundation model: a ~30B-parameter MoE trained on ~500B+ tokens across 12+ Indic languages. Weights and the India-specific clinical eval suite ship in open domain.
